Immediately after graduating within the University of North Carolina, Emerson settled in Baltimore, in which he made his headache solution in 1888. Bromo-Seltzer was among the list of first antacids and, much like the seltzers of currently, was bought in capsules to be dissolved in drinking water.

Recently, the tower has become repurposed as a set of rental spaces and artist’s studios. The clocktower, with its expansive sights of the city, is open for excursions. The museum houses the biggest cobalt blue glass bottles used to bottle the headache heal.

Looming fifteen stories higher than the encompassing streets, the Bromo Seltzer Arts Tower continues to be a landmark in Baltimore at any time since it was constructed in 1911. On completion, this structure—encouraged by the design of the Palazzo Vecchio in Florence, Italy—was the tallest making in the city and browse around these guys served to be a symbol of Baltimore's progression to its creator, the inventor in the titular headache cure. The Baltimore Business office of Advertising & the Arts chose to maintain this proudly progressive legacy by adapting the layout to build studio Areas for over 30 Visible and literary artists hoping to carry on their function in just a modernized setting.
